Expansive soil samples reinforced with a biaxial geogrid are adopted to carry out a series of unconfined compression
consolidated and undrain tests at different water content. Effects of water content on the strength and deformation characteristics of reinforced expansive soils are studied. Water content has significant effect on the failure model of reinforced expansive soils; With increasing water content
the effect of reinforce on the stressstrain curves decreases
and the change of peak strength and residual strength decrease. Water content has little effect on the failure mode
in which all the stress-strain curves show strain-hardening; With increasing water content
both the peak strength
and increment after reinforcement decrease sharply. The effect of water content on the initial yield stress is related to the layers of reinforce.
